Transaction 5bec2e897f475b5a5426dfafa8677130d405b3e28bc34563ecc4bc50030c78f6

1 Input
2 Outputs
  • 5bec2e897f475b5a5426dfafa8677130d405b3e28bc34563ecc4bc50030c78f6:0
  • value  326082886
    address  1DMvqkcsANmqVG2kUbr14XW9sE9iopRyN3
  • 5bec2e897f475b5a5426dfafa8677130d405b3e28bc34563ecc4bc50030c78f6:1
  • value  21961023
    address  1MbbMyrpnqrAh9zzHsCGg4iqi6xWwisMpj